SPILL KIT

A spill kit is an emergency containment and cleanup system bundling specialized absorbents, personal protective equipment (PPE), and disposal gear. It is engineered to rapidly mitigate, isolate, and safely clean up accidental liquid discharges, chemical leaks, oil slicks, or biohazardous body fluids in industrial and medical facilities.

Material Specification
  • Absorbent Core: 100% virgin Meltblown Polypropylene (PP) or natural perlite/cellulose matrixes featuring flashpoints exceeding 315°C. 
  • Socks/Booms Construction: Knitted flexible tubes packed with particulate polypropylene or vermiculite minerals to build tight fluid containment barriers.
  • PPE Components: Medical-grade Nitrile or heavy-duty PVC gloves, anti-fog polycarbonate goggles, and fluid-resistant isolation gowns. 
  • Solidifiers (Medical Kits): Chlorinated sodium dichloroisocyanurate (NaDCC) or cross-linked polyacrylate polymers that instantly gel liquid hazards into easily scoopable masses.
Color Availability & Industry Standards
Spill kits follow strict international color codes to ensure safety teams deploy the correct material during high-stress industrial leaks:
  • Yellow: Universal indicator for Chemical / Hazmat Spill Kits. Materials are specially pigmented yellow to flag extreme acid or chemical handling. 
  • White: Reserved for Oil-Only Spill Kits. White pads simplify tracking saturation because dark hydrocarbon oils stand out clearly against the backing. 
  • Gray or Green: Standard for Universal / Maintenance Carts. Blends cleanly into commercial workshop, hangar, or factory floors. 
  • Red / Translucent Plastic: Standard for Biohazard & Bloodborne Pathogen Kits, utilizing vivid red bags stamped with universal biohazard warning graphics.

An emergency spill kit acts as a dedicated first-response station for rapid containment. By packing highly localized, non-reactive polypropylene absorbents alongside specialized personal protective equipment (PPE), a spill kit allows staff to ring-fence liquid leaks immediately at the source. These kits are structurally categorized into distinct types based on the molecular properties of the target fluid to avoid dangerous exothermic reactions.

Standard Product Types & Applications
  • 1. Chemical / Hazmat Spill Kits (Color: Yellow)
    • Application: Infused with treated polymers to safely neutralize and absorb highly aggressive acids, oxidizers, concentrated bases, solvents, and unknown laboratory reagents. 

  • 2. Oil-Only Spill Kits (Color: White)
    • Application: Hydrophobic formulation that completely repels water while aggressively absorbing hydrocarbons like crude oil, diesel, fuel, hydraulic fluid, and lubricants. Highly favored for marine ports, vehicle maintenance bays, and outdoor machine sites. 

  • 3. Universal / General Purpose Spill Kits (Color: Grey)
    • Application: Designed to handle all non-aggressive fluids including water-based liquids, coolants, diluted cutting oils, vegetable greases, and mild chemical solutions. Used across generic industrial corridors, warehouses, and mechanical facilities.
Storage & Handling Instructions
  • Strategic Placement: Store kits in highly visible, unobstructed, and spill-prone locations (such as chemical loading docks, liquid storage rooms, and maintenance bays).
  • Inspection Protocol: Conduct an annual physical inventory check. Ensure the tamper-evident seals are intact, PPE plastic hasn’t degraded, and expiration dates on chemical neutralizers are valid. 
  • PPE Mandatory Baseline: Always don the included nitrile gloves, splash goggles, and face masks before approaching the spill area. 
  • Post-Cleanup Disposal: Place all saturated pads and spent socks into the provided heavy-duty hazmat disposal bags, seal with zip-ties, and mark with hazardous waste labeling for compliant commercial disposal.
